High Tech Website – No Social Media sizzle

May 28, 2014/0 Comments/in Social Media, Testimonials, Uncategorized, Web Design/Development/by SocialImpact

“It really opened us up a whole new arena for Downing Frye, and the impact can not be overstated.”

“We know we should be using You Tube to market our firm, but we don’t want to just jump in and not doing it properly, and we need help.” stated Mike Hughes, the general manager for Downing Frye Realty.

It started out as a conversation on how to utilize you tube to market their company and improve their listings ability to attract an audience.

Watch, as  Mike Hughes, General Manager of Downing Frye Realty, Inc. explains the process they went through in their web development.

That conversation lead to a transformational approach for utilizing many social media web platforms across multiple electronic channels.

The Downing Frye website had some great features that allowed their agents to create websites, personal profiles and various other tools that we didn’t want to disrupt. Yet, the site was made by great technical geeks, without an easy method to utilize some needed marketing web platforms.

Downing-Frye-NewsletterAs we reviewed the many parts of their business procedures and marketing efforts, it was determined to integrate a blog site into their website that can easier use various web tools, apps, and plugins. This included a new email marketing program to be used for inter and outer office communication.

Downing Frye had many great marketing tools in place, but we figured a way to take what was already being done, and put their current program on steroids through a new electronic mail format to better track how successful their current efforts were working.

A comprehensive marketing strategy was drawn up and put in to play.

The ultra busy selling season delayed the initial start-up, but now we fully implement the process to be running in high gear for the summer and the next selling season.

Mike Hughes last comment, “It really opened us up a whole new arena for Downing Frye, and the impact can not be overstated.”
